Files and folders that we create during backups, copy log, or MTP operations often do not have the proper uid/gid/contexts assigned. We will attempt to read the proper contexts from the settings storage path and assign those same contexts to any files or dirs that we create. Change-Id: I769f9479854122b49b499de2175e6e2d026f8afd
